The “Denial” Phase of Digital Marketing

Marketing in 2026 isn’t about hiding behind a logo; it’s about showing up. I’ve known that for a long time, but I was in denial about the importance of being a face of my brand amongst strangers.

I’m not alone. Also, this isn’t a niche problem.

Research shows that 93% of marketers now identify video as a key part of their overall strategy, yet many still hide behind the scenes.

Are you showing these signs of “Hidden Coaching Need”?

  • The “Perfect Gear” Trap: you believe you need a $2,000 setup to be “professional.”
  • The Algorithm Excuse: you blame platform changes for your lack of reach. However, YouTube’s 2026 algorithm specifically prioritizes viewer satisfaction and authentic, unpolished content over high-gloss production.
  • The Big Screen Fear: you hate watching yourself back. I found multiple breakthroughs, specifically when I started seeing myself on the big screen.

Why Video Transformation is the Ultimate Marketing Hack

When I stopped focusing only on camera tips and began emphasizing intentionality, everything changed. Even my algorithm evolved. Here is how transforming your video presence directly affects your bottom line:

  1. Mastering Non-Verbal Communication: marketing is built on trust. According to research, 95% of communication is non-verbal. Learning to project warmth and confidence on camera not only helps your YouTube presence but also boosts your sales calls, negotiations, and brand authority.
  2. Algorithm Alignment: once my intentions shifted and I stopped concentrating on the outcome, my algorithm changed. In 2026, video content results in a 157% rise in organic traffic from search engines. When you create authentic content, platforms stop fighting you and begin finding your audience for you.
  3. Psychological Breakthroughs: there is a documented joy in overcoming the fear of the camera. I discovered “so much more happiness” once I embraced the record button. Psychologists refer to this as habituation. By facing the fear of public speaking, you retrain your brain to see it as safe and familiar, leading to a “transformational approach” that builds long-lasting confidence.
